Latest Patents

Okoshi's latest patents include groundbreaking research on polyacetylene derivatives. These derivatives exhibit liquid crystallinity and are characterized by their helical structure of rigid-rod shape. His work focuses on creating liquid crystal compositions that contain these derivatives, which can exhibit a liquid crystal phase in various solvents or in a molten state. Additionally, he has developed polyisocyanide derivatives with controlled helical main chain structures. This involves a method for producing stable helical structures from a single type of monomer, showcasing the versatility and potential applications of his research.
